[0029]Referring now to the drawings, where like-referenced numerals refer to like or corresponding parts, the siphon-elbow of the present invention is shown and described below.

[0030]Referring first to FIGS. 1 and 2, the invention is shown, according to an exemplary embodiment thereof, in combination with a dryer 10 of the type used, for example, in the paper-making industry. The dryer 10 comprises a rotating cylinder 12 having a cylinder body 14 with an interior space 16. The cylinder body 14 has an inside surface 18 upon which steam condenses during operation of the dryer 10. The rotating cylinder 12 is coaxially journalled for rotatable support and includes at least one rotary joint at the end of journal 20. Journal 20 is hollow along its axial length, thus defining an internal hollow passageway 22. Abstract

A siphon elbow for pivotally connecting separate horizontal and vertical siphon pipes in fluid communication, comprising a horizontal body and a pivot body. The horizontal body has a first, longitudinally-extending passageway defined therethrough between opposite first and second open ends, the first open end connectable to an end of a horizontal siphon pipe. A second passageway is defined transversely through the horizontal body and intersects the first passageway. The second passageway is at least partially defined by opposite openings in the horizontal body. The pivot body has a passageway defined transversely therethrough between first and second open ends, the second open end being connectable to an end of a vertical siphon pipe. The pivot body is freely rotatably supported within the second passageway of the horizontal body so as to permit the positioning of a vertical siphon pipe connected thereto between a first position, characterized in that the vertical siphon pipe is generally longitudinally aligned with the first, longitudinally extending passageway of the horizontal body, and a second position, characterized in that the vertical siphon pipe is aligned at an angle relative to the first, longitudinally extending passageway of the horizontal body.

CROSS-REFERENCE TO RELATED APPLICATIONS[0001]Not Applicable.STATEMENT REGARDING FEDERALLY SPONSORED RESEARCH OR DEVELOPMENT[0002]Not Applicable.INCORPORATION BY REFERENCE OF MATERIAL SUBMITTED ON A COMPACT DISC[0003]Not Applicable.FIELD OF THE INVENTION[0004]The invention pertains generally to a siphon elbow of the type used to pivotally connect in fluid communication the separate horizontal and vertical siphon pipes of a siphon system in order to extract fluid from a rotating heat transfer drum such as is employed, for instance, in the paper-making industry. More particularly, the invention pertains to such a siphon elbow comprising a horizontal body connectable to an end of a horizontal siphon pipe, and a pivot body connectable to an end of a vertical siphon pipe.
